But let patience have her perfect work, that ye may be perfect and entire, wanting nothing.

Bible References

Perfect and

James 3:2
For we all stumble in many ways. If anyone does not stumble in what he says, he is a perfect man, able to bridle the whole body as well.
Matthew 5:48
You, therefore, must be perfect, as your heavenly Father is perfect.
John 17:23
I in them, and you in me; that they may become perfectly one, and that the world may know that you have sent me, and have loved them even as you have loved me.
1 Corinthians 2:6
Yet we do speak a wisdom among the mature, a wisdom, however, not of this age nor of the rulers of this age, who are passing away.
Philippians 3:12
Not that I have already obtained this, or have already been made perfect, but I press on to take hold of that for which Christ Jesus took hold of me.
Colossians 4:12
Epaphras, who is one of your number, a servant of Jesus Christ, sends you his greetings, always laboring earnestly for you in his prayers, that you may stand mature and fully assured in all the will of God.
2 Timothy 3:17
so that the man of God may be complete, equipped for every good work.
Hebrews 13:21
equip you with every good thing to do his will, working in us that which is pleasing in his sight, through Jesus Christ, to whom be glory for ever and ever. Amen.
1 Peter 5:10
And after you have suffered a little while, the God of all grace, who has called you to his eternal glory in Christ, will himself restore, establish, and strengthen you.
1 John 4:17
In this love is perfected among us, that we may have confidence for the Day of Judgment, because as he is so are we in this world.
